    Hello everyone!

    My Name is Ronny.I would like to present you my Project.

    I wanted to see my Hardware and all components under a glass top.

    So i build a Showcase as a desk.I startet my Project in february and work every day and every Weekend.

    So slowly, it´s done.

    Hardware:
    Intel Core I7 3770K@ 4,6Ghz
    Asus Maximus V Formular
    32Gb G.Skill TridentX 2400Mhz
    Palit Geforce 970GTX Jetstream
    V1000 Power Supply

    water cooling:
    Laing DDC Plus
    EK X Top DDC Plexi
    EK-FC 970 GTX-Nickel
    EK Supreme LTX CPU-Kühler
    EK M5F Mainboard-Kühler
    1x Phobya G-Changer 480 V2
    1xAlphacool Monsta 480
    Phobya Balancer 1x250,3x450
    18x Monsoon Hardline red and black
    2x Monsoon Rotary 90°
    2x Monsoon Rotary 45°
    Monsoon Acrylicube UV-red
    6x Alphacool HF bulkhead black
    1x BitsPower drain cock Shiny Black

    It is very diffucult and dangerous , to criticize a nice worklog, but I would like to appeal to some things.

    Most of what I say are not problems of your case only. classic problem in these desk cases.
    You say: “I wanted to see my Hardware and all components under a glass top. “
    This is a PC case. main equipment in a PC case is MB. main thing that I want to see…

    But it is very diffucult to see MB in your desk. As if it especially hidden ..

    [​IMG]



    Of course we do not sit on the back side of the table
    Keyboard ,Mousepad and Mouse.., they should not be here.
    By doing this , you show yourself problems…

    [​IMG]





    If we get them to the right place…
    not much thing left…from the Show…

    [​IMG]




    if we can not do anything as design,
    We can use a smaller keyboard

    [​IMG]


    or we can use a mini keyboard on the glass desk.

    [​IMG]


    As Mouse we can use
    logitech Anywhere Mouse MX or Performance MX with darkfield technologie, to work on glass and
    we DONT NEED A MOUSEPAD on the glass.

    [​IMG]


    Friends which make a Desk case , must solve this problem .

    all right, lets go

    my basic idea

    [​IMG]

    i buy Wood and take MDF

    [​IMG]

    i dowel and glue it, make the fan holes, installed the fan grills, a power supplie bracket and as you can see the Mainboard tray

    [​IMG]

    then i installed the aluminum angle

    [​IMG]

    and i painted it with spray can

    [​IMG]

    ready

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    and i needed a cover for cable channel

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    now i had to design the base frame

    [​IMG]

    i welded and painted it

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    then i need the drive bracket, i take remains aluminum angle and acrylic glass

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    the same for the HDD bracket with more style

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    i have installed many LED´s

    [​IMG]

    READY

    [​IMG]

    i had black Radiators and paint them white

    [​IMG]

    later i got a alphacool Monsta

    [​IMG]

    well, i make all cable with paracord sleevs, was a good weekend

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    the LED´s with sleevs

    [​IMG]

    a few ports for light and fan

    [​IMG]

    the buttons and switches

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    a Weekend of work with tubing

    [​IMG]

    the insulation

    [​IMG]

    then i make a acrylic plate for the Mainboard for more clean optik

    [​IMG]

    i have covered them with foil. Aluminum black brushed

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    on backside i used foam rubber for cable let through

    [​IMG]

    the same foil for all drives and hdds

    [​IMG]

    then i make a aperture for temperature display

    [​IMG]

    with reflectors and more White acylic for better light scattering

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    i paint the Reservoir´s from nickel to black

    [​IMG]

    and make a Little cover for the Buttons-, Switches cable inside

    [​IMG]

    [​IMG]

    I am finished

    and the best for last,

    my desk won the second place on the DCMM (German Case Modding Championship)
